    The Usual Suspects: Where Drafts Love to Hide

    Ever felt a mysterious breeze while binge-watching your favorite show? Yeah, that’s not your imagination. Drafts love to lurk in these spots:

    • Window frames: Old or warped frames leave gaps even Arnold Schwarzenegger couldn’t close.
    • Seals and weatherstripping: Cracked or peeling seals are like rolling out a welcome mat for cold air.
    • Window screens: A damaged window screen might not seem like a big deal, but combined with other issues? It’s a recipe for drafts.
    • The glass itself: Single-pane windows? Bless your heart. Those things are about as energy-efficient as a screen door on a submarine.

    Pro Tip: Hold a lit candle (or a lighter, if you’re feeling spicy) near the edges of your windows. If the flame flickers, congratulations—you’ve found a draft. Now, let’s fix it.


    DIY Draft Detection: Your At-Home Toolkit

    Before you start pricing out window replacement costs, let’s play detective. Here’s how to assess your windows without hiring a pro:

    1. The Hand Test (No, Not Palm Reading)

    On a windy day, run your hand around the edges of your windows. Feel a breeze? That’s your cue. Even small leaks add up—think of them as death by a thousand paper cuts for your wallet.

    2. Check for Condensation Between Panes

    If your double-pane windows look like they’ve been hitting the sauna, the seal is busted. Moisture between the glass means your energy-efficient windows aren’t efficient anymore.

    3. Listen for Whistling (And No, It’s Not the Wind Serenading You)

    Hear a high-pitched whine when the wind picks up? That’s your window screaming for help.

    When to DIY vs. When to Call the Pros

    Look, we get it. Everyone wants to be a weekend warrior. But let’s be honest: some projects are best left to the closest window contractor with the right tools (and liability insurance).

    DIY-Friendly Fixes:

    • Replacing worn weatherstripping.
    • Applying temporary window film.
    • Caulking small gaps (unless you’re allergic to messes).

    Leave It to Barnett Repairs:

    • Broken window panes or frames.
    • Installing storm windows or upgrading to energy-efficient models.

    “But How Much Will This Cost Me?” (Let’s Get Real)

    We won’t sugarcoat it: window repairs or replacements aren’t free. But neither is heating the entire neighborhood. Here’s a rough breakdown:

    Service Average Cost in Riverside
    Weatherstripping repair $75–$200
    Window seal replacement $100–$350
    Single window replacement $300–$1,000+
    Full window installation $3,000–$10,000+ (depending on size/style)
